This edition of Our Mr. Wrenn by Sinclair Lewis carries the complete text of Project Gutenberg eBook #4961, divided into 18 chapters and 1054 reading sections of 5 sentences each. Every sentence of the source is kept, and each chapter records which sentences cover which part of the story. Any word can be tapped for its pronunciation and dictionary entry, and each section carries a contextual illustration generated from the passage itself.

How is Our Mr. Wrenn divided for reading?

Our Mr. Wrenn is presented in 18 chapters, each split into sections of 5 sentences for steady reading.

Rather than presenting Our Mr. Wrenn as unbroken pages, the text is grouped into 1054 sections of 5 sentences each. A section is short enough to hold in mind at once, which suits a reader working in a second language or returning to a long work in short sittings. The 18 chapters follow the divisions of the source edition, and each section carries a contextual illustration drawn from the passage it accompanies rather than a stock image.
